处理中...

首页 > 资料大全 > 解决方案 >

基于STC12C5A60S的小功率逆变器的设计(1)

基于STC12C5A60S的小功率逆变器的设计(1)
来源:电子发烧友 时间:2012-06-11
本文以STC12C5A60S单片机为核心,利用其内部两路可编程计数阵列(PCA)模块来模拟脉宽调制法,设计并实现了一个输出电压幅值可调的小型逆变器。

1 系统硬件设计

本文使用AltiumDesigner6.9完成硬件电路原理图和PCB图的设计。图1是该设计的总体电路结构图。

该设计实现的功能是将6 V的直流电通过三级功率变换(DC-HFAC-DC-LFAC)得到频率为50 Hz,幅度为110 V的工频交流电以供交流负载使用。现将硬件电路各部分的具体设计和功能作如下描述。

1.1 电源模块

使用直流到直流变换芯片MC34063与LM7805和LM7812组合得到12 V和5 V的直流电,为硬件电路的各模块提供所需电源。

1.2 前级升压模块

通过SG3525芯片与其外围电路产生两路互补的高频PWM(Pulse Width Modulation)脉冲波,用这两路高频脉冲波分别控制由两个MOS(IRF 3205)管组成的单边桥高频逆变器,并与高频变压一起实现前级升压。通过前级升压,把6 V的直流电升到300 V左右的高频交流电,为后面的工频逆变做准备。(拓展阅读: IC电子采购 )

1.3 整流器与滤波模块

4个二极管组成整流桥电路对前级升压模块输出的高频交流电进整流,并且经过LC滤波器进行滤波作为工频逆变桥电路的输入。

1.4 工频逆变器MOS桥电路驱动模块

该设计中驱动工频逆变器桥的4个MOS管使用IR2110芯片来完成。单片机产生的两路SPWM控制信号经过死区时间后作为2片IR2110的逻辑输入。用2片IR2110芯片组成的驱动电路输出4路两两互补的信号,从而控制全桥逆变电路的上、下桥臂的通断,实现逆变功能

1.5 SPWM产生模块

以STC12C5A60S单片机为核心构建的小系统,作为模块的控制部分。同时增加一个模/数转换电路,通过读取电位器上的电压值,实现逆变器输出幅值可调。两路SPWM信号由STC12C5A60S单片机PCA模块输出端P1.3口和P1.4口。其原理是用正弦表数据去设置STC12C5A60S单片机PCA模块的比较寄存器的值确来模拟脉宽调制法,终获得宽度正比于正弦调制波的矩形脉冲序列来等效正弦调制波。产生两路SPWM波的原理如图2所示。

热门推荐

更多 >
ESP32-S3 2022-03-16
RG200U 2022-03-16
USR-C322 2022-03-16

资料浏览排行榜

更多 >
商品名称 大小 浏览量
1 EPCS128SI16N 0.94MB 22005次
2 1N4001 0.19MB 17873次
3 DAC1220E 0.95MB 15872次
4 EP1C6Q240I7N 2.47MB 15828次
5 GRM32RR71H105... 0.10MB 14011次
6 DR127-3R3-R 0.72MB 11687次
7 DMG2305UX-7 0.40MB 9285次
8 DMP2008UFG-7 0.24MB 9073次
9 DS1337U+ 0.28MB 9071次
10 DX4R105JJCR18... 0.26MB 8988次